The book “Marx and Engels on Literature”, created by a team of authors, is a fascinating and in-depth study of the views of two of the greatest thinkers of the XIX century on literature and art. This work not only immerses the reader in the world of ideas of Karl Marx and Friedrich Engels, but also opens new horizons for understanding their philosophy and sociology through the prism of literary creativity. This book contains the key texts and reflections of Marx and Engels on the role of literature in society, its impact on the class struggle and social change. The authors consider how literary works reflect the social conditions of their time, how they can serve as a tool for criticizing the existing order and how they help shape public consciousness.
